- Alison Doyle Updated December 08, In order to figure out how you might approach a new job, interviewers often ask you a question like, "What can we expect from you in the first 60 days on the job? What the Interviewer Wants to Know Interviewers are generally looking to see if you can be self-sufficient during your training period, and make significant contributions early on in your time on the job. By asking this question, interviewers can get a chance of your work style, as well as a sense of if you've actively envisioned yourself in the role and have a sense of what it takes to be successful in it. Remember, just because it's an open-ended question doesn't mean that any response goes.Link: https://thequiz.com/how-well-do-you-know-wwes-the-miz/

- Keep in mind that frequent interruptions by new staff can be frustrating for managers. Therefore, in your answer, you should emphasize your plan for asking important questions without bothering your boss. Your Organizational Skills : Employers love goal-oriented and well-organized employees. That's why it's a good idea to share some insight into your process for working through challenges, like learning a new role. Your Value to the Organization: This type of question also provides an opening for you to affirm your ability to add value in key areas of the work early in your tenure. Based on the job description, along with anything the interviewer has said about the position's main responsibilities, make a case for how your skill set will equip you to learn your duties quickly. You can also assert that you'll take direction from your supervisor and focus your energies on mastering your work during the first several weeks, so you can maximize your value as soon as possible.Link: https://edulastic.com/blog/the-right-number-of-test-questions/

- What would you do if you had a question, and I wasn't available to help? Key Takeaways Emphasize Independence: Employees are looking for self-starters who pick up processes quickly and don't require excessive training. Show You Know When to Ask: Still, it's also important to demonstrate that you know when to reach out for help or more information. Provide Examples: The strongest answers will show how you'll work, whether by explaining your workflow or providing examples from the past.Link: https://youtube.com/watch?v=ihQ-VSep4nI
